Third Sector Capital Partners is a nonprofit advisory firm based in Cambridge, Massachusetts. The firm was founded in 2010 by George Overholser and Drew von Glahn. Third Sector provides advisory services to government, human service providers, social investors and project intermediaries pursuing Pay for Success and Social Innovation Financing initiatives. Additionally, the firm helps high performing nonprofit organizations secure the growth capital they need to advance their missions.〔Third Sector Capital Partners, www.thirdsectorcap.org〕 ==Pay for Success and Social Impact Bonds== Massachusetts was the first state in the nation to issue a competitive procurement process to obtain services using social innovation financing. Third Sector was selected to help lead both of the Commonwealth’s initial pilots through to implementation.〔Massachusetts First State in the Nation to Announce Initial Successful Bidders for 'Pay for Success' Contracts, http://www.mass.gov/anf/press-releases/fy2013/massachusetts-first-state-in-the-nation-to-announce-ini.html〕
